Dit zijn dé voordelen van Laravel voor platformontwikkeling

Voor de ontwikkeling van een online platform, website of applicatie wordt er gewerkt met veel informatie. Voor de verwerking hiervan hebben developers diverse frameworks tot hun beschikking. Voorbeelden van deze frameworks zijn: Symfony, CodeIgniter en Laravel. Een van de meest populaire frameworks van het moment is Laravel. Dit framework helpt op ieder vlak bij de ontwikkeling van online platforms. Ook de developers van Endeavour Platform werken met veel succes met Laravel. In deze blog lees je de belangrijkste voordelen van Laravel, en waarom jouw bedrijf een online platform zou moeten laten ontwikkelen in Laravel!

Wat is Laravel?

Even om het geheugen op te frissen, of juist om extra context te geven,: wat is Laravel? De volgende definitie kom je waarschijnlijk online tegen: “Laravel is een vrij, opensource-PHP-webframework, ontwikkeld door Taylor Otwell en is bedoeld voor de ontwikkeling van webapplicaties.” Mogelijk haak je hier al af. Geen man overboord, we leggen het je uit.

Web framework 

Allereerst, Laravel is een web framework. Dit is de basis van de onderliggende structuur van een website of webapplicatie. Het doel van deze structuur is om verschillende functionaliteiten, die vaak voorkomen bij softwareontwikkeling, te standaardiseren. Voordat deze web frameworks bestonden, moest de webdeveloper zelf alle code uitschrijven om een webapplicatie te ontwikkelen. Nu kan je voor veelgebruikte functies op een website of applicatie een web framework gebruiken.

Open-source

Vervolgens, het framework is open-source. De naam zegt het al, de broncode van deze software is voor iedereen beschikbaar. Je kan de code vrij kopiëren, aanpassen en verspreiden zonder dat je hiervoor extra hoeft te betalen.

PHP 

Tot slot, Laravel is gebouwd in PHP. Het is dus een PHP-web framework. PHP staat voor: ‘Hypertext Preprocessor’. Dit is de programmeertaal waarin veel websites of webapplicaties geschreven zijn, zoals het grote en bekende WordPress. 

Wanneer Laravel gebruiken?

Als je een online platform wilt laten ontwikkelen, dan is daar software voor nodig die jouw gewenste functionaliteiten mogelijk kan maken. Hier komt Laravel kijken. Laravel is gemakkelijk te gebruiken, zowel voor beginners als ervaren web developers. Met dit framework krijg je toegang tot makkelijk te gebruiken code, waarmee je snel van start kunt. Taken die normaal gesproken veel tijd kosten, kunnen met Laravel snel en eenvoudig worden uitgevoerd. Dit scheelt tijd in het bouwen en onderhouden van je online platform. Laravel is dan ook onwijs populair.

De Laravel codebase kun je krijgen via Github, dé plek voor web developers. En omdat Laravel open source is, is met deze eenvoudige code is overdraagbaarheid gegarandeerd. Hiermee zit je niet vast aan één leverancier.

De voordelen van Laravel

Bij het kiezen van een geschikt web framework voor de ontwikkeling van je online platform, zal je naast Laravel vast ook gehoord hebben van Ruby On Rails en Node.JS. Dus waarom ga je nou werken met Laravel? Bekijk hieronder de belangrijkste kenmerken van Laravel en profiteer van de volgende voordelen:

  • Sneller live: omdat het framework met veel out-of-the-box functionaliteiten komt en het toevoegen van extra functionaliteit (door middel van third party packages) eenvoudig is, kan een online platform snel gerealiseerd worden.

  • Moeiteloos opschalen: is je online platform succesvol? Dankzij de constructievorm van Laravel ben je te allen tijde klaar om op te schalen en uit te breiden.

  • Veiligheid: Laravel wordt goed onderhouden en met grote regelmaat van updates voorzien, waardoor je altijd up-to-date bent van de laatste beveiligingsupdates en bugs snel kunnen worden opgelost.

  • Kortere doorlooptijd: het framework stimuleert het hanteren van "good practices" bij het schrijven van code en levert een gestandaardiseerde codestructuur. Hierdoor kunnen meerdere developers tegelijkertijd aan een project werken, wat zorgt voor een kortere doorlooptijd. Ander bijkomend voordeel hiervan is dat het resulteert in een gezonde codebase, waarbinnen wijzigingen makkelijk door te voeren blijven.

  • Eenvoudig overdragen: Laravel is de standaard geworden als het gaat om PHP-webapplicaties. Andere bedrijven/developers zullen de codebase dus met relatief gemak over kunnen nemen wanneer dat nodig is. Handig, toch?

De nadelen van Laravel

Naast alle voordelen heeft het web framework ook enkele nadelen, waar je goed op kunt letten bij de afweging voor de keuze van software. De nadelen:

  • Nieuw framework: het platform is nog relatief nieuw. De composer is nog niet zo sterk als andere web frameworks. Echter, dit is een PHP-tool en dus niet een nadeel van Laravel zelf.

  • Integreren oude systemen: het integreren van verouderde systemen is ook in Laravel niet eenvoudig.

Samengevat 

Kort samengevat kunnen we Laravel dus omschrijven als een open source PHP-web framework:

  • Open source: iedereen kan het vrij gebruiken, aanpassen en verspreiden

  • PHP: de programmeertaal waar de website of webapplicatie op draait

  • Web: het wordt alleen voor website of webapplicaties gebruikt

  • Framework: de basis van de onderliggende structuur van een website of webapplicatie

De mogelijkheden met Laravel zijn echt oneindig. Je online platform laten bouwen in Lavarvel brengt de volgende voordelen met zich mee: sneller live, moeiteloos opschalen, altijd veilig, eenvoudig te koppelen en nooit vastzitten aan één leverancier.


 

Wat kost het om een website te laten maken?

Dit zijn dé voordelen van Laravel voor platformontwikkeling

We zijn een FD Gazelle 2022! Dit vinden we ervan

Hoe kunnen wij helpen?

Vul het contactformulier in, bel of mail ons!

Jeroen Rutte

Director of Business Development

Founder & Partner

Laat ons contact opnemen